#349336 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#349336 is composed of 20.4% red, 57.6% green and 21.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 64.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 63.3% yellow and 42.4% black. It has a hue angle of 121.3 degrees, a saturation of 47.7% and a lightness of 39%. #349336 color hex could be obtained by blending #68ff6c with #002700. Closest websafe color is: #339933.

● #349336 color description : Dark moderate lime green.
#349336 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#349336 has RGB values of R:52, G:147, B:54 and CMYK values of C:0.65, M:0, Y:0.63, K:0.42. Its decimal value is 3445558.

Shades and Tints of #349336
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010201 is the darkest color, while #f3fbf3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#349336
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#626562 is the less saturated color, while #06c10a is the most saturated one.
